The Broken Nest: Tales of Lost Worlds

90 classic titles celebrating 90 years of Penguin Books.

Rabindranath Tagore was one of the greatest authors of his generation. In these two short stories - ‘The Broken Nest’ and ‘Dead or Alive’ - he is at his devastating best, charting the slow, then fast, implosion of two perfect Bengali households. No-one understands each other; everything is misconstrued; all is lost.

About The Author

Rabindranath Tagore

Rabindranath Tagore was a Bengali polymath who worked as a poet, writer, playwright, composer, philosopher, social reformer and painter. He reshaped Bengali literature and music as well as Indian art with Contextual Modernism in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. Author of the “profoundly sensitive, fresh and beautiful” poetry of Gitanjali, he became in 1913 the first non-European and the first lyricist to win the Nobel Prize in Literature.
